Firstly, upfront, there is nothing that special about this photo in an artistic or technical sense. Here's why I'm posting it: I took the shot at 2am in the countryside. It was pitch black everywhere, including the sky. I kept the shutter open for about a minute. I then looked at my camera display and had one of those 'I love photography' moments! The sky must have been lit up by light pollution from the nearest town, too faint for the human eye but perfect for a camera and a long exposure. This one of the main reasons I do this type of photography: you just never really know what you're gonna see!
